Portable Remanded in Kwara Prison Over Unmet Bail Conditions

Nigerian singer Habeeb Okikiola, popularly known as Portable, has been remanded at the Oke Kura Correctional Centre in Ilorin, Kwara State, after failing to meet the stringent bail conditions set by an Upper Area Court.

 

 Charges and Legal Proceedings

Portable appeared in court on Monday, April 14, 2025, facing charges of criminal defamation, incitement, and conduct likely to cause a breach of public peace. These charges stem from a petition filed by veteran Fuji musician Akorede Saheed, also known as Saheed Osupa. The petition alleged that Portable made defamatory statements during an Instagram live session, accusing Osupa of attempting to sabotage his music career. ​

 

 Bail Conditions

The court granted Portable bail set at ₦1 million, with the requirement of two sureties in like sum. The conditions for the sureties are as follows:​

 

  • One surety must be either the Chairman or Secretary of the Performing Musicians Association of Nigeria (PMAN).

  • The other must be a property owner within a Government Reserved Area (GRA) in Ilorin, supported by a valid Certificate of Occupancy.

As of now, Portable remains in custody pending the fulfillment of these bail conditions.

 

 Next Steps

The case has been adjourned, and Portable will remain in detention until he meets the bail requirements. Further details regarding the next court date have not been disclosed.​
